How to Form an LLC in Nevada

Everything you need to form a Limited Liability Company in Nevada (NV). Filing fee: $75 | Processing time: 3-5 business days (expedited options available)

Filing Fee
$75
Annual Report
$150 annually plus $200 business license fee
Processing Time
3-5 business days (expedited options available)
Online Filing
Yes

State Income Tax

No state income tax; Commerce Tax on gross revenue over $4 million

Steps to Form an LLC in Nevada

1

Check LLC name availability with the Nevada Secretary of State

2

Appoint a registered agent in Nevada

3

File Articles of Organization with the Nevada Secretary of State

4

Pay the $75 filing fee

5

File the Initial List of Managers or Members

6

Obtain an EIN from the IRS

7

Draft an Operating Agreement

Pros of Forming in Nevada

  • No state income tax for individuals or corporations
  • Strong privacy protections — no requirement to list member names
  • Well-established business-friendly legal framework

Cons of Forming in Nevada

  • High annual costs when combining report fee and business license ($350/year)
  • Commerce Tax applies to businesses with gross revenue over $4 million
  • Must maintain a registered agent in Nevada

Best For

Businesses seeking no state income tax with strong privacy protections and a business-friendly legal environment.
